Night Street Parking
On November 6, 2002 the City's Common Council enacted legislation that would enable certain residents of the City to apply for all night parking permits. This was done in response to an overwhelming need to provide residents with no driveways or available parking lots a place to park their cars overnight.The permits may be issued only upon compliance with all of the following conditions:
(1) Their must be no reasonable alternative available to provide off-street parking for the applicants.
(2) The parking area will be contiguous to the property for which the permit is issued.
(3) Only registered vehicles bearing current registration plates may be parked in the parking area.

(4) The permit holder must follow all snow emergency regulations and parking regulations other than the regulation prohibiting all night parking.

(5) Only passenger motor vehicles and light trucks with one (1) ton or less maximum load capacity shall be eligible for a permit.

(6) The permittee shall release, indemnify, and hold harmless the City, its agents and employees from any claims for personal injury or property damage allegedly caused by city snow removal and street cleaning operations.

(7) Application shall be made on a form available in the Codes Department by a resident of the property contiguous to the proposed parking area.

(8) The application fee for the permit shall be ten dollars ($10.00)  due and payable at the time the application is made and is non-refundable.  
The fee for a replacement certificate is five dollars ($5.00)

(9) The permit shall be valid for two (2) years, or as long as the permittee resides at the location and is in compliance with all conditions of the permit, whichever time is shorter.
